sybase iq
Sybase IQ是一款高性能的数据仓库系统,专为复杂分析查询和数据挖掘而设计。它采用了列式存储技术,优化了大数据量的处理效率,尤其在数据分析领域有着显著的优势。以下是关于Sybase IQ的一些关键知识点: 1. **列式存储**:与传统的行式数据库不同,Sybase IQ将数据以列的形式存储,这种结构对于读取和分析大量数据特别有效,因为分析查询通常涉及对特定列的筛选和聚合操作。 2. **数据压缩**:Sybase IQ支持数据的高压缩率,这减少了存储需求,同时在读取时可以快速解压,不影响查询性能。通过高效的数据压缩,企业能够以更低的成本存储和处理大量数据。 3. **并行处理**:系统支持多处理器和多线程并行处理,能将复杂的查询任务分解为子任务,分发到不同的处理器上执行,大大提高了查询速度。 4. **优化器**:Sybase IQ拥有先进的查询优化器,能够自动选择最佳的执行计划,包括索引选择、查询重写和并行执行策略,确保高效的数据检索。 5. **分区与分层存储**:为了进一步提高性能,Sybase IQ支持数据分区,即将大型表分成更小、更易管理的部分。此外,还可以根据访问频率和数据大小进行分层存储,热点数据放在高速缓存,冷数据则存储在低速介质上。 6. **数据仓库架构**:Sybase IQ通常作为企业数据仓库的核心,用于整合来自多个业务系统的数据,提供单一的事实来源,支持企业的决策支持系统(DSS)和在线分析处理(OLAP)应用。 7. **扩展性**:随着数据量的增长,Sybase IQ可以通过添加更多的硬件节点来水平扩展,实现集群环境,保证系统的可伸缩性和高可用性。 8. **安全性与审计**:系统提供了精细的权限控制和审计功能,确保数据安全,并满足法规遵从性要求。 9. **接口与集成**:Sybase IQ支持多种标准接口,如ODBC、JDBC和OLE DB,方便与其他应用程序集成,如BI工具、ETL工具等。 10. **高级分析功能**:除了基本的SQL支持,Sybase IQ还提供了高级统计函数和数学运算,以及对复杂分析算法的支持,如数据挖掘、预测建模等。 11. **内存优化**:随着内存成本的降低,Sybase IQ也逐步增强了其内存处理能力,通过内存中的计算,进一步提升查询性能。 12. **数据生命周期管理**:系统提供了一套完整的数据生命周期管理策略,帮助企业管理数据的创建、使用、更新和退役过程,确保数据的质量和时效性。 Sybase IQ是专为大数据分析设计的一款强大数据库系统,其列式存储、并行处理、数据压缩和查询优化等功能使其在海量数据分析领域具有显著优势。通过有效的架构设计和管理策略,企业可以充分利用Sybase IQ来挖掘数据价值,驱动业务洞察。
- 1
- 粉丝: 14
- 资源: 69
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助